Noun [English]

Forms: sabelines [plural]
Head templates: {{en-noun|~}} sabeline (countable and uncountable, plural sabelines)
  1. The skin of the sable. Tags: countable, uncountable
    Sense id: en-sabeline-en-noun-KctuiLRg
  2. (art) Ox hair dyed red to look like the higher-quality red sable, and sometimes blended with it; a substitute material for red sable in making brushes. Tags: countable, uncountable Categories (topical): Art
